Property Details for 18 Macaulay St, Coorparoo

18 Macaulay St, Coorparoo is a 3 bedroom, 1 bathroom House with 2 parking spaces and was built in 1925. The property has a land size of 405m2 and floor size of 102m2. While the property is not currently for sale or for rent, it was last sold in February 2018.

About Coorparoo 4151

The size of Coorparoo is approximately 5.4 square kilometres. It has 31 parks covering nearly 10.1% of total area. The population of Coorparoo in 2016 was 16282 people. By 2021 the population was 18132 showing a population growth of 11.4%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Coorparoo is 20-29 years. Households in Coorparoo are primarily childless couples and are likely to be repaying $1800 - $2399 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Coorparoo work in a professional occupation.In 2021, 52.30% of the homes in Coorparoo were owner-occupied compared with 52.10% in 2016.

Coorparoo has 9,936 properties. Over the last 5 years, Houses in Coorparoo have seen a 81.11% increase in median value, while Units have seen a 116.90% increase. As at 31 March 2026:

  • The median value for Houses in Coorparoo is $1,967,433 while the median value for Units is $910,935.
  • Houses have a median rent of $800 while Units have a median rent of $625.
